7. Discuss the answers to the questions in a small group.
a) Do you like programmes made in Ukraine?
b) How well do you know BBC World, CNN, MTV, Viva or Star TV? What do you think of them? What language do they broadcast in?
c) What other global channels do you watch? Do you listen to any foreign radio stations? Which ones? What language do global broadcasters use today?
d) How can satellite TV help language learners?

a) Yes, I like some programmes made in Ukraine, especially comedy shows and historical documentaries. They give an interesting glimpse into Ukrainian culture and humour.

b) I know BBC World, CNN, and MTV quite well. BBC World and CNN broadcast in English and provide reliable news from around the globe. MTV mostly shows music and entertainment, also in English. I think they are informative and entertaining, though sometimes the news channels can be a bit serious.

c) I also watch Euronews and sometimes National Geographic. I listen to BBC Radio 1 and occasionally a French music station online. Most global broadcasters use English today because it is widely understood, but you can also find channels in Spanish, Arabic, and other major languages.

d) Satellite TV helps language learners by exposing them to real, everyday speech, different accents, and live conversations. It improves listening skills and helps pick up new vocabulary naturally, especially when watching films, news, or talk shows in the original language.
